Did you know the<br />

Montreal International<br />

Jazz Festival has been<br />

the world’s largest? Or that<br />

Montreal hosts the largest<br />

comedy festival in the world<br />

and an international<br />

fireworks festival? This is<br />

undeniably one of the<br />

coolest, most unique cities<br />

with its English and French<br />

bilingual and bicultural vibe<br />

and European-like charm.<br />

Come join the excitement as<br />

the city comes alive during<br />

the summer!<br />

Choose from many courses<br />

including developing your<br />

entrepreneurial and<br />

marketing skills, psychology, designing your own 3D Animation, learning<br />

to cook like a professional chef, improving your French language skills, or<br />

boosting your creativity in our photography course.<br />

The vibrant city of Montreal is known for its booming culture and<br />

entertainment, as well as for its underground city that stretches over 20<br />

miles long. This beautiful cosmopolitan city is renowned for being a<br />

student favorite and will leave you wanting more!<br />
